Which of these r values represents the strongest correlation?
A. -0.5 B. -0.8 C. -0.6 D. -0.7

To determine the strength of the correlation represented by the given r values, we can look at their absolute values.
- A. -0.5 (absolute value = 0.5)
- B. -0.8 (absolute value = 0.8)
- C. -0.6 (absolute value = 0.6)
- D. -0.7 (absolute value = 0.7)
The strongest correlation is represented by the value with the largest absolute value. Therefore, the r value that represents the strongest correlation is:
B. -0.8
